The Influence Of The Spoon Feeding Chair On The Caregiver-Child Dyad, Natalie Bruno Aug 2022

The Influence Of The Spoon Feeding Chair On The Caregiver-Child Dyad, Natalie Bruno

Master of Arts in Occupational Therapy Theses and Projects

Background: Feeding disorders are defined by the World Health Organization as a dysfunction in oral intake which often co-occurs with feeding skills, nutritional health, and psychosocial well-being. Feeding disorders affect children with disabilities (CWD) living in low-and-middle income countries (LMIC) disproportionately more than CWD living in high income countries. Due to a lack of access to appropriate assistive technology, issues of malnutrition, caregiver stress, and delays in development can occur as a result. Limited research is available on feeding disorders and the impact of seating assistive technology in one LMIC.

Methods: A mixed methods approach was used in this study. …
